Glen A. Fiedler, Sr., 83, formerly of Dubois and currently of Fawn Twp, passed away at home Saturday, December 09, 2017. He was born May 19, 1934 in Elyria, OH to the late Emil J. and Minnie (Roberts) Fiedler. He has lived the past 16 years in Fawn Twp. and prior to that 30 years in Dubois. Glen was a veteran of both the US Navy and Army. He was a Furnace Tender at Brockway Pressed Metals for a number of years. Glen was of the Baptist faith and loved gardening and flowers.
Survivors include his wife 56 years and 11 months, Joan E. (McMahon) Fiedler; children Joni (Jacques) Wagner, New Kensington, G. Allen (Robin) Fielder Jr., Indiana, PA ; granddaughter Cathy (Jason) Hladney, New Kensington and 2 great granddaughters Madelyn and Julianne Hladney; Sister Muriel Fiedler, FL. Besides his parents he was preceded in death by 4 brothers and 3 sisters.
